The man page needs dash escaping in UTF-8 environments
There was a debian bugreport which was filed in 2005 . It was patched but it seems that nobody forwarded the patch to the openvpn project itself. The problem is quite simple: The dashes for options (the double dashes) are not escaped. This causes trouble in relationship with utf-8 . Since the bugreport was closed it was patched within the debian/ubuntu packages itself. I've attached the patch to get it atleast reviewed by the openvpn project itself.
